Masm 8086 for windows 10

Download masm for windows 32 bit 64 bit win 7, win 8. Hello, while assembling libraries i get ordinal 201 and 203 errors after winspool. A separate x64 version may be available from emu8086. Sep 18, 2015 how to install masm 8086 on your windows3264bit using dosbox stay safe and healthy.

How to install assembler ide on windows 10 techbrown. Masm611 is a one of the software package for writing assembly language program. Basically masm assembler was developed for windows xp,but it works in windows 7 32bit not in 64 bit so you might have to use dosbox for it download and install masm assembler for windows xp windows 7 32bit. It was one of the assembler used for programming in assembly language in 8086 microprocessor. Free to try emu8086 windows xpvista78 10 version 4. It uses intel syntax for the windows of microsoft and msdos.

It will run on windows 10 after you use compatibility troubleshooter and setting the settings for the applications as optimized for windows xp. How to install masm 8086 on windows using dosbox youtube. How to run your first assembly language program on a 64bit. Microsoft macro assembler reference microsoft docs. Masmtasm in windows xp710 masmtasm in windows 64 bit. Visual masm the masm ide for microsoft macro assembler. Jul 27, 2011 well there is a solution, and its name is dosbox 0. If youre using the windows os, follow these instructions.

Emulator 8086 download for windows 10 emu8086 free download for windows 10, 7, 88. Oct 08, 2017 download masm for windows 32 bit 64 bit win 7, win 8, win 10 and ubuntu masm microsoft macro assembler is a x86 assembler that uses intel syntax for for msdos and microsoft windows. The crossware 8086 cross assembler is an absolute macro cross assembler that generates code for the 8086 microprocessor. The microsoft macro assembler masm provides several advantages over inline assembly. Download masm32 an 32bit masm software development kit that integrates a userfriendly ide with compiling and debugging capabilities, ready to assist you in the development process. And i also found the link on msdn for masm but there written what i understood that visual studio must be installed before installing masm. Does window 10 support masm assembly program by visual. Masm tasm in windows xp7 10 masm tasm in windows 64 bit. Thanks for contributing an answer to stack overflow. To save the download to your computer for installation at a later time, click save. Byte microsoft macro assembler masm unofficial changelist.

Dec 17, 2019 the microsoft macro assembler masm provides several advantages over inline assembly. Selecting a language below will dynamically change the complete page content to that language. There is a difference between color register and color number we can solve this by first request the color register of the color number. It has a different pattern you will be coding using masm or any other platform for writing all code. Before we get started with tasm installation on a windows machine, lets get some knowledge about tasm and learn what it will do for us.

Satya follow on twitter send an email may 11, 2018. This should bring up winzip, and after agreeing to its conditions, click on extract. Create microsoft windows and msdos applications with microsoft macro assembler masm. Emulator 8086 download for windows 10 tricmesthebi. Masm 64bit direct download link hello experts, i want to install masm in my 64bit machine on windows 7. How to run your first assembly language program on a 64. Visual studio includes both 32bit and 64bit hosted versions of microsoft assembler masm to target x64 code. I want to install masm in my 64bit machine on windows 7. Click the download button in the upper lefthand corner of this page to start the download. It comes complete with the crossware embedded development studio and runs under windows 7 and obove. Masm is maintained by microsoft, but since version 6. Chinese simplified chinese traditional english japanese korean. Double click on registers or a memory viewer opens an extended viewer. As far as i know, masm runs on windows xp absolutely fine.

There different types of programming and one of them is all assembly level language, where you have to write code for the machine. Next open up the archive and extract the installer to your desktop. How to install masm 8086 on your windows3264bit using. And one among them is masm 8086 software also, which doesnt run on windows 7 systems easily whereas in you find it easy to run. We can do this with int 10 ax 1007h, bl contains the color number the color register will be returned in bh. Download masm for windows 32 bit 64 bit win 7, win 8, win. It is even possible to create a miniature operating system. Emulate real hardware including the cpu, the screen, ram and inputoutput devices. In windows xp and below you can run the 16 bit dos executables generated by masmtasm directly cmd masmtasm.

To execute any assembly language program alp on windows 10. In windows xp and below you can run the 16 bit dos executables generated by masm tasm directly cmd masm tasm. Im not sure why many people are talking about 8 and 16 bit programs. Extract and copy the 8086 masm tasm assembler folder to any of the drive say c. If the user is pokhara it will output the username is valid else it will output invalid user name. This video describes how to configure and run masm on windows 10. Visit dosbox site and download dosbox latest version. The emulator teaches the basics of assembly language programming, hardware architecture and reverse engineering. Masm must for sure still run on windows 10 because it has backwards compatibility.

Emu8086 microprocessor emulator free download and software. Masm also gives you greater control over the hardware because it supports the instruction sets of the 386, 486, and pentium processors. How do you run your first assembly language program on a 64bit windows operating system. To start the installation immediately, click run to save the download to your computer for. Masm is an 8086 microprocessor simulator and can only be used on windows xp or below. Please practice handwashing and social distancing, and. Here, i introduce a new concept of installing masm611. On 64bit windows you could run a 32bit os or dos using virtual machine software, or use an emulator like dosbox. And one among them is masm 8086 software also, which doesnt run on windows 7 systems easily whereas in you find it easy to run this software on windows xp, windows server 2003 and also. For years, pc programmers used x86 assembly to write performancecritical code. This white paper is an introduction to x64 assembly. Masm contains a macro language that has features such as looping, arithmetic, and text string processing. Jan 19, 2015 to execute any assembly language program alp on windows 10. But avoid asking for help, clarification, or responding to other answers.

Masm using dosbox in windows 10 i sure you know all about the windows operating system they dont support dos application on windows 810 etc so you will need to have an emulator to run them and execute. One is 32 bit package and another is 64 bit package. Dosbox is a dosemulator that uses the sdllibrary which makes dos box very easy to port to different platforms. The first thing you need to do is head over to the masm32 sdk download page. The next example will proof that practice is less complicated that the theory. Oct 20, 2019 masm stands for microsoft macro assembler which is the assembler launched by microsoft for microprocessors that belong to the family of x86. Feb 09, 2014 download masm32 an 32bit masm software development kit that integrates a userfriendly ide with compiling and debugging capabilities, ready to assist you in the development process.

Assembler and 8086 microprocessor emulator free download. Masm 64bit direct download link microsoft community. Turbo assembler tasm a small 16bit computer program which enables us to write 16 bit i. Note that masm32 will not install on a network drive. Get detailed description on how to install masm 8086 on windows at. This is a prerequisite for the installation of this package. Stay up to date with latest software releases, news, software discounts, deals and more. We know masm will not work with other windows except windows xp. Download introduction to x64 assembly pdf 303kb introduction. Masm stands for microsoft macro assembler which is the assembler launched by microsoft for microprocessors that belong to the family of x86. The installation is an automated process that installs the correct directory tree structure on the local drive of your choice. Masm microsoft macro assembler is a x86 assembler that uses intel syntax for for msdos and microsoft windows.

On windows 10 32biti know the op isnt using it, im just giving info you turn the feature on via programs and features turn windows features on or off legacy components enable ntvdm. However, 32bit pcs are being replaced with 64bit ones, and the underlying assembly code has changed. Extensive examples from basic to advanced are provided. It was initially produced for operating system microsoft msdos. Windows xp vista windows 7 windows 8 windows 10 windows xp64 vista64 windows 7 64 windows 8 64 windows 10 64. Using dosbox to run masm 8086 on ubuntu or windows x64 y0u.

Compatibility with this software may vary, but will generally run fine under microsoft windows 10, windows 8, windows 8. Emu8086 is the emulator of 8086 intel and amd compatible. How to install masm611 in windows 7,8 and 10 techs leaked. Write an 8086 alp which will input the user name from the keyboard. Graphical programming in assembly dos staf wagemakers. This program is not verified in masm so, please verify this program. Using dosbox to run masm 8086 on ubuntu or windows x64. Mar 27, 2017 how to install and configure tasm on windows 7810.

1531 1510 528 1231 1293 857 1306 1670 1028 323 837 1462 252 1645 1194 574 654 348 1580 741 1121 1115 850 1415 1178 33 1307 1063 860 1581 736 1648 1086 1119 552 791 258 1134 799 500 670 806 1201